Of the SK Bischofshofen has in the only Saturday game of the round away against the SV Wals-Grunau got the upper hand unspectacularly with 2:0. A double whammy of Nicholas Mayer and Nazar Verbny made everything clear before the half-time break. After the fourth spring victory in the league, the eyes of the Bischofshofner are now focused on next Wednesday. It will be about the coveted pot in the state cup final against Kuchl.

Two pranks in three minutes
“Grünau fought back bravely. In the end, however, they had no chance”, BSK coach Andreas Fötschl. Two quick goals brought Bischofshofen comfortably ahead just before the half-time gossip: first the experienced Mayer was the quickest to act after a stab in the penalty area (36′), before three minutes later Verbnyy completed an excellent play on the right attacking side after a Begovic pass in an exemplary manner.
“Schnellgang and summer football”
With the two-goal advantage, Rückenen allowed the guests to take it even easier as the game progressed. “Slow pace and summer football were probably the two buzzwords,” said Fötschl, who didn’t see anything exciting in the second half. “A few half-chances, yes, but you could tell that our eyes are already on the cup final.” With the fourth win in the regional league spring, the BSK secured fourth place in the table, Wals-Grünau remained in last place without a win.
The best at Bischofshofen: Begovic, Kahrimanovic, Verbnyy
